Yellow Magic Orchestra  Tighten Up   Favoriting Multiplies  Alfa Music  1980  Archie Bell & the Drells’ 1968 classic “Tighten Up” was always one of the more idiosyncratic US #1 hits. A funky soul number based on a percolating bass line and choppy two-note guitar rifff, the song simply featured Bell commanding his pledges through various musical directions (most of them tightening-up-related) for three-plus minutes of entirely verse-less and chorus-less bliss-out groove. Perhaps this would explain the logic behind it being selected for covering by easily one of the most idiosyncratic acts of the rock era, Yellow Magic Orchestra. That said, the thing is still basically totally nuts. If anything, playing the song so close to the vest makes the entire experience more perverse, as it allows memories of the original to linger fresh, even as it turns the song’s general intentions inside out. The easygoing, almost floating groove of the Drells’ version is replaced with a decidedly nervy and manic (although not necessarily any less funky) energy, and Takahashi’s crazed instructional exhortations (occasionally delivered in what must be intentionally cartoony Engrish) make Bell’s traffic-directing sound practically catatonic by comparison. And more distance is put between original and cover with each thoroughly erroneous pleading of “JAPANESE GENTLEMAN, STAND UP PUH-LEAZE!!!!” (intoned both in Takahashi’s traditional gutteral wailing, and in a far more disconcerting echo-y bellow from an unclear source). If there’s reasoning behind it, I’m not sure I want to know about it–I can’t really imagine a more appropriately inappropriate recurring phrase to give the song it’s necessary punctuation. Little of this would suggest that the band would necessarily be a good fit for that standardized bedrock of American R&B TV programming, Soul Train. Nonetheless, the programmers evidently saw them as a good fit for the show, and invited the whole crew over to play “Tighten Up” on set, in what probably rivals Public Image Ltd.’s infamous appearance on American Bandstand as the most sheerly unlikely underground-meets-mainstream moment of the New Wave era.    0:00:00 (Pop-up)

Contrasting with the pop-oriented works Sakamoto was doing with YMO at the time, B-2 Unit was produced with a focus on sounds and tones rather than traditional song strucutres. B-2 Unit has proven to be very much ahead of its time and extremely influential in the development of electronic music. ""Riot In Lagos,"" in particular, is often cited as the blueprint for electro/techno sounds that would rise to prominence in the ensuing decade.

"Ryuichi Sakamoto wrote and produced his 15th [...and final...] studio album, 12, during a year-long recovery from cancer treatment. It’s a starkly intimate affair where, on some songs, the Japanese composer and pianist’s heavy breathing can clearly be heard in the mix, a conscious decision that underscores the corporal cost of his current musical efforts. Sakamoto has likened 12 to a diary of sorts, with each of the album’s dozen minimalist tracks named after the day on which they were recorded. Its ever-shifting tenor and timbre mirrors the traditional grieving process, starting with a heightened sense of isolation from the outside world that eventually develops into feelings of frustration, agony, and, finally, acceptance. Opening with the numbing sounds of Sakamoto’s sorrowful synthesizers before moving into more densely layered and foreboding arrangements—which reach a near-breaking point on “20220202,” the album’s fifth track—the listener can actively trace the composer’s fraught headspace as he comes to terms with his mortality. The compositions themselves are simple enough, serving to primarily function as walls of sound for Sakamoto to, as he says in the press notes, “shower” himself in. But their extreme clarity and stark tonalities provide a truly transcendent experience for those willing to indulge in their gorgeously austere textures."

Angélique Kidjo partnered with producer Jeff Bhasker (Rihanna, Kanye West, Harry Styles, Bruno Mars, Drake, Jay-Z) to create Remain in Light. The record is a track-by-track re-imagination of Talking Heads' landmark 1980 album, considered to be one of the greatest albums of the 1980s and deeply influenced by music from West Africa, notably Fela Kuti's Afrobeat. With her version of Remain in Light, Kidjo wanted to celebrate the music of Talking Heads and Brian Eno with her own vocals, as well as percussion, horn orchestrations, and select lyrics performed in languages from her home country. Remain in Light features appearances by Ezra Koenig of Vampire Weekend, Blood Orange, Tony Allen, Antibalas Horns, Kidjo's longtime guitarist Dominic James, and percussionist Magatte Sow. Visual artist Kerry James Marshall created the album artwork."    1:47:12 (Pop-up)
Bob Marley & The Wailers  Mr. Brown   Favoriting Mr. Brown / Dracula 7"  Upsetter / Trojan  1971  ""Mr. Brown" is a song by Jamaican group The Wailers. Recorded in 1970 at Randy's recording studio in Kingston, it was produced by Lee Perry and written by regular Upsetter musician Glen Adams. It originally was released as a single in Jamaica and has appeared on various compilations such as Songs of Freedom. Because it is based on a ghost rumor, the song has lyrics and instrumentals based on a spooky style. The theme of the song relates to a rumor that was spreading through Jamaica that a duppy, or ghost, had been spotted in numerous locations speeding through the land on a three-wheeled coffin, perched upon which were three John crows, or buzzards, one of which could talk and was asking for a Mr. Brown. Glen Adams wrote the lyrics after hearing the story, and after Lee Perry's suggestion, was sung by The Wailers."    1:51:24 (Pop-up)
